Three Things You Should Never Do When Claiming Bonuses

Even the best bonus can turn sour if you make a simple mistake. Here are three pitfalls we see players fall into time and again.

Never skip reading the game contribution rules. Some slots count 100% towards wagering, but table games or live dealer titles might count only 10% or even zero. If you play the wrong game, your wagering progress stalls. Always check which games are eligible before you spin.

Never exceed the max bet limit. Many bonuses include a clause that caps your stake while the bonus is active. A common limit is £2 or £5 per spin. If you accidentally place a £10 bet, the casino can void your bonus and confiscate any winnings. It is a harsh rule, but it is standard across the industry. Set a personal bet limit to avoid this.

Never ignore the expiry window. Free spins often expire within 48 to 72 hours of being credited. Bonus funds might have a 7-day or 30-day shelf life. If you don’t use them in time, they vanish. Set a reminder on your phone or calendar. A missed expiry is a wasted opportunity.

Responsible Gambling Tools You Should Use

Every UKGC-licensed site must offer deposit limits, time-outs, and self-exclusion. But not all tools are created equal. We tested the reality check feature on each site. The best ones pop up every 30 or 60 minutes with a clear summary of your session time and net loss. You can set these reminders when you log in. If a site only offers a vague “play responsibly” banner, that’s a red flag.

GAMSTOP is the national online self-exclusion scheme. If you sign up for GAMSTOP, you will be blocked from all participating UKGC sites. It is a powerful tool, but it’s permanent for the duration you choose (six months, one year, or five years). Use it only if you are serious about taking a break. For lighter control, deposit limits are a better option. You can set a daily, weekly, or monthly cap that cannot be changed until the period ends.
